Sidewall Too Tender

Traction is awesome with these tires. I run 10 pounds of air in them with dry conditions climbing granite, decomposed granite, rocks and in the sand. I've recently been in the snow too. The tire holds onto snow as advertised. The sidewalls are falling apart and I'm so disappointed. The outer (black) layer is peeling off and exposing the white underneath. They looked awesome until I really used them. Once i took them offroad they started crumbling. I'm waiting for them to stop holding air soon because they were too tender on the sidewall. KO2s never had this problem.

Balance beads ko3

I see lots of reviews complaining about vibration. Some people also had this problem with the ko2s. I've had both now and always run balance beads. The rebalance every time the vehicle stops. I drive a 1000 mile trip 4 times a year at 80+ mph. Never had a vibration issue. Wet road handling is much better than the ko2. All around I'm very happy with this new design.

Great tire until HWY speeds.

2020 Tundra. As far as off-road, snow and city driving they are great tires. Issue is the tires are cupping really bad on the smaller inside lugs on all 4 tires. No other wear patterns or issues. Shop has balanced them twice and they still vibrate a little from about 55-65mph. Hoping BFG covers under warranty.

Perfect in all but One Way!

These tires have proven to be worth their premium price-tag, mostly! They are comfortable and quiet on-road (a big selling point after running some noisy AT tires from a competitor), and extremely capable off-road! My ONE gripe with the KO3 is that they are only offered as an E-rated tire for 16" wheels, the standard wheel size of most Tacomas. Despite using my truck regularly for moderate off-roading, I feel like the E-rating is overkill for a midsize truck like the Tacoma. This is a HEAVY tire with a stiffer sidewall that significantly impacts the trucks every day drivability. At 50lbs per tire, the truck feels more sluggish and its already not-so-greatly gas mileage has gotten worse. Surely I am not the only one who wishes a lighter, C-rated tire was available in our 265/70 and 265/75 16" sizes!
